JOB SUMMARY/PURPOSE: Responsible for the reliable and safe operation of utility Steam Turbines and Generators including continuous monitoring and understanding of the equipment's normal operating parameters & limits. Uses a distributed computer system which consists of multiple software components that are on multiple computers, but operated as a single system. Builds on a thorough understanding of power plant systems and operating practices and following startup/shutdown procedures as well as providing instructions to operating and maintenance personnel.

JOB D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ES: Responsible for performing operating functions which includes continuous monitoring of equipment, operating valves, understanding power plant systems, starting and stopping of equipment, isolating and restoring equipment for maintenance following a Lock Out/Tag Out (LOTO) procedure and monitoring boiler water chemistry. Uses elementary principles of mechanical measuring devices, instruments, controls, and regulating devices as used in generating plants. Troubleshoot, identify, and make repairs to the plant equipment including performing preventative maintenance tasks.

Applies knowledge and experience with principles of operation and function of steam boilers, turbo generators, pumps, heaters, steam traps, piping systems, pressure and level regulators and their controls, and auxiliary systems.
